Factors Affecting Cost
- Pipe Material: The type of pipe (PVC, copper, PEX) can significantly impact the cost.
- Pipe Location: Accessibility of the pipe, whether it's underground or within walls, affects labor costs.
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the pipe damage will influence the overall repair or replacement c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Madera, CA can vary and affect the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Costs for necessary permits and in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Emergency Services: Emergency repairs can be more expensive than scheduled services.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Minor Leak Repair | $150 - $300 |
Major Pipe Burst Repair | $500 - $1,500 |
Pipe Replacement (per foot) | $50 - $200 |
Underground Pipe Repair | $1,000 - $4,000 |
Wall Pipe Repair | $300 - $1,200 |
Inspection and Diagnostics | $100 - $250 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
